The King of Darkness is dead.
It’s time for a new one to rise…

London Crow isn’t who I thought she was.
She’s worse.

My hate for her knows no bounds.
My need for her has no end.

But it’s my inability to have her that might just end us all, as the fates refuse to be ignored.

Now, there’s a darkness sweeping the streets of Rathe, threatening to destroy the Kingdom we know and love, and it’s all because of her.

The mate I can’t have.
The bond I can’t let go.

There is only one way to restore balance, and it begins and ends with her.

The problem? I broke the girl into a thousand tiny pieces without a second thought. Earning her forgiveness won’t be easy, but that’s fine.

If she won’t give it freely, I will take it.
One mistake at a time.

USA Today and Wall Street Journal bestselling author Meagan Brandy writes New Adult romance books with a twist. She is a candy crazed, jukebox junkie who tends to speak in lyrics. Born and raised in California, she is a married mother of three crazy boys who keep her bouncing from one sports field to another, depending on the season, and she wouldn't have it any other way. Starbucks is her best friend and words are her sanity.

SPOILERS


Reading these books was a struggle. It felt like constant whiplash. It reads as though the authors had not decided on a story before writing, and then no one ever proofread the story.

1. There were multiple grammatical errors. I can usually look past this in Kindle Unlimited novels, but there were SO MANY.

2. Major plot holes. ML could feel the loss of his mate but not the return? FL father is this major villain character, but it turns out he's not really a true evil villain like he's made out to be but this was only talked about for a few pages and then no more?
All the blame for his crimes is put on FL as a 5 year old child because MLs mommy says so? The relationships between the four brothers and the FL were never fleshed out in a comprehensible manner, and then all of a sudden, there was this deep love and affection?

3. Inconsistencies chapter to chapter. Authors can't seem to decide if her hair is blonde or silver/white for the entirety of book one. This really started to get to me.

I felt that there was unfulfilled potential to the story - too much time spent on certain aspects that could have been better used in other areas. World building was weak. Scene setting was so poorly written that I found myself having to reread paragraphs and sometimes even pages to try and understand what was happening.
The ML did such a sudden 180 with his personality that it felt like a different character entirely by the end of book two. If this growth was spread more evenly, it may have been believable, but it was literally overnight.
All of book one and the first half of book two could have been one book and the second half of book two, two books. So much wasted plot potential, and it left me all kinds of disappointed.

In short, I would not recommend these books. Even if you're looking for a smutty dark romance, the smutty scenes barely make sense at times with the quick changes in action. I think I spent more time trying to understand how we got from one position to another or how the characters went from plot to smut than I did enjoying the spicy scenes.

I was purely fueled by the desire for plot resolution one third through book two, and now I'm left with still desiring plot resolution.
